
This comprehensive book on classical mechanics bridges the gap between introductory physics and quantum mechanics, statistical mechanics and optics -- giving readers a strong basis for their work in applied and pure sciences. Pays special attention to such topics of modern interest as nonlinear oscillators, central force motion, collisions in CMCS, and horizontal wind circulation.
